Common Progupd.exe Errors on Windows

Dealing with Progupd.exe errors can often be perplexing, given the variety of issues that might cause them. They can range from a mere software glitch to a more serious malware intrusion. Here, we've compiled a list of the most common errors associated with Progupd.exe to help you navigate and possibly fix these issues.

  • Error 0xc0000142: This error is often encountered when a user tries to initialize a Microsoft Windows application and the system fails to initialize Progupd.exe correctly.
  • Access is Denied: This alert emerges when the system prohibits access to a requested file or resource. This could be because of inadequate user rights, conflicts in file ownership, or stringent file permissions.
  • Blue Screen of Death (BSOD): This alert comes up when the system runs into a critical error leading to a crash. This could be triggered by hardware malfunctions, driver incompatibility, or significant software glitches impacting the system's overall stability.
  • Application Not Found: This error is displayed when the system is unable to locate the required application. This can happen because the application has been moved, deleted, or the file path is incorrect.
  • Missing Progupd.exe File: This error message indicates that the system cannot find the requested executable file. This could occur because Progupd.exe was deleted, moved, or the file path specified is not accurate.

Step 1: Open Command Prompt

Step 1: Open Command Prompt Thumbnail
  1. Press the Windows key.

  2. Type Command Prompt in the search bar.

  3. Right-click on Command Prompt and select Run as administrator.

Step 2: Run DISM Scan

Step 2: Run DISM Scan Thumbnail
  1. In the Command Prompt window, type DISM /Online /Cleanup-Image /RestoreHealth and press Enter.

  2. Allow the Deployment Image Servicing and Management tool to scan your system and correct any errors it detects.
